The Role of Keto Adaptation and Metabolic Flexibility
Keto adaptation typically takes 2-4 weeks, but for those with decades of yo-yo dieting, it can stretch to 6-8 weeks. During this phase, many experience the "keto flu"—headaches, joint pain flare-ups, and irritability.
